The Supreme Court's second area of focus in Part III of Dukes involved the statutory affirmative defenses in the anti-discrimination statute Title VII.
The Court then scrutinized the unique manageability issues inherent in the affirmative defenses likely to arise in misclassification cases:
As those affirmative defenses required individualized evidence, Dukes disapproved a «Trial by Formula» of Wal — Mart's affirmative defenses because it prevented Wal — Mart from offering its individualized evidence.
Because the affirmative defenses were statutory, Dukes concluded a class proceeding could not deprive Wal — Mart of its right to present those defenses.
